UF Health Central Florida is Hiring a Critical Care Educator, RN Near Leesburg, FL

Job Opening Summary

Under the guidance of the Corporate Director of Clinical Education, the Division Critical Care Clinical Educator serves as a mentor, instructor and role model for clinical staff. The Division Critical Care Clinical Educator provides new hire onboarding education, new team member orientation guidance and evaluation, preceptor education and support, and clinically relevant education for patient care staff in the classroom, simulation lab and clinical settings. The educator must have a thorough understanding of critical care nursing and and recent and relevant clinical experience in an ICU, as well as a demonstrated ability to effectively impart knowledge to others. Participation in American Heart Association certification classes as an instructor is required. Ability to evaluate clinician skills and orientee progress, and ability to provide guidance that assists patient caregivers to progress in their job performance are required. The Division Critical Care Clinical Educator will participate on committees and will contribute to the goals and vision of UFHCF. The educator will work collaboratively with the education team and clinical leaders to plan, implement and deliver educational programs that support evidence-based practice and UFHCF policies and procedures. The Division Critical Care Clinical Educator will need to travel between facilities frequently to promote systemwide education at each UFHCF critical care unit. This position demands independence in the role to create and manage projects, as well as adherence to department leadership requisites.

Job Opening Qualifications

Education:

  • Required: Bachelor's degree from accredited nursing school.
  • Required: Master's degree required (MSN, or M.Ed.).
    • If enrolled in MSN or M.Ed. program, must complete degree within one year of start date.

Licensure/Certification/Registration:

  • Florida registered nurse license
  • American Heart Association Basic Life Support certification required.
  • American Heart Association Advanced Cardiac Life Support certification required within 3 months of start date.
  • BLS and ACLS Instructor certification required within 6 months of start date.
  • Nationally recognized certification in critical care nursing, CCRN preferred.

Special Skills/Qualifications/Additional Training/Experience Required:

  • Must be able to read, write in, speak and understand English.
  • Required: Minimum of 3 years of critical care nursing experience.
  • Required: Must have worked in an ICU RN role within last 2 years.
